A backbencher MP is involved in a question if they asked it, or if they asked a supplementary question for an oral question asked by another backbencher. An office-holder is involved in a question if they answered it.
MPs are involved in motions and bills if they spoke in the debate on them.

Healthcare and Caregiving Support: Covers the accessibility of respite and senior care services, the review of MediSave withdrawal limits for medical insurance premiums, and the provision of affordable transportation for families with elderly dependants or members with special needs.
Cost of Living and Social Welfare: Addresses the long-term effectiveness of voucher schemes, the availability of affordable and nutritious food in schools and hawker centres, public transport fare concessions, and the protection of vulnerable children within the social service system.
Infrastructure and Economic Resilience: Involves assessing water security and trade diversification, implementing noise mitigation for housing projects near public infrastructure, reviewing public housing upgrading frameworks, and building sustainability reporting capabilities for small businesses.
